Output 520ee96961fed350ccd59ccb32941acd377b7a494fa45864787f3abe2ffbdcf6:0

value
2968337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ba661492c2b62f3089d8bf3f72e6c247106c62 OP_EQUAL
address
322jFLBZs6STo7J1E6vKA2RqaHniGTejwf
transaction
520ee96961fed350ccd59ccb32941acd377b7a494fa45864787f3abe2ffbdcf6